So my KDP Select experience so far-

I'm not sure it was the best idea for my current book. I mean if people only get one 'borrow' a month, they aren't going to use it on a .99 book. I thought of that the other day. Oops.

What I do like is the 5 promotion days they give you. It allows you to give it out for free. So whoever is also using this service, I'm thinking this weekend would be a great time to use it. People all over will be opening their new kindles and looking for the free books.

M Todd Gallowglas (mgallowglas) Last week I put several of my books up for free for one to five days.

When they came off free, all five placed fairly well in their perspective lists, spending some time in the top #100. One book came off free and remained in the top #100 for three days, and even though it's not there any more, it's still selling and borrowing well. I've got days left on all but one of my books and I'm thinking of how best to leverage those days.

All in all, once we figure out a strategy for how best to utilize the promo days, I think the KDP Select program is going to earn us all a lot more business.
